Michigan

2

8/10/06-Gov. Jennifer Granholm has signed a bill into law requiring distributors and retail dealers of diesel and alternative fuels to obtain a license for each retail outlet.
Previously SB1079, the new law also amends the Motor Fuels Quality Act to extend to diesel and specified alternative fuels regulations concerning the quality, storage, manufacture, delivery, and sale of fuel.

6/23/06-The House approved a bill 103-1 June 21 that would require distributors and retail dealers of diesel and alternative fuels to obtain a license for each retail outlet.
Sponsored by Sen. Cameron Brown, R-Fawn River, SB1079 also would amend the Motor Fuels Quality Act to extend to diesel and specified alternative fuels regulations concerning the quality, storage, manufacture, delivery, and sale of gasoline.
The bill has been sent back to the Senate for approval of changes. If approved, it would move to Gov. Jennifer Granholm’s desk.
